The supplied New Holland application catalog identifies 47906044 as a starter motor assembly. The source set contains 11 supporting catalog rows. Recorded machine applications include TD5.105, TD5.115, TD5.65, TD5.85, TD5.95, td95d hc plus; recorded engine references include TD5, TD95D. Confirm the complete part number, electrical rating, terminals, mounting arrangement and machine serial range against the original unit before ordering.
